Sasha Keable’s Act II is a 2026 R&B EP that serves as a direct continuation of her 2025 project Act Right, expanding its themes of love, desire, and emotional closure into a more overtly sensual, after‑dark space. It was released on February 6, 2026, runs about 35–36 minutes, and features 12 tracks released via The Flight Club Records under exclusive licence from Keable.
The project shifts Keable from heartbreak and yearning into a more confident space where she owns her body, desire, and boundaries, treating sexuality as power rather than spectacle. Across the songs she balances erotic imagery with emotional nuance, exploring what connection looks like when lust is met with care instead of betrayal. Musically, it’s a tightly curated late‑night R&B record, with slow‑burn tempos, atmospheric production, and emphasis on vocal restraint to build tension. Rather than packing in a lot of songs, the EP prioritizes cohesion and sequencing to tell a clear story from closure, to indulgence, to tenderness.
